// podsShouldBeOnNode figures out the DaemonSet pods to be created and deleted on the given node:
// - nodesNeedingDaemonPods: the pods need to start on the node
// - podsToDelete: the Pods need to be deleted on the node
// - failedPodsObserved: the number of failed pods on node
// - err: unexpected error
func (dsc *DaemonSetsController) podsShouldBeOnNode(
node *v1.Node,
nodeToDaemonPods map[string][]*v1.Pod,
ds *apps.DaemonSet,
) (nodesNeedingDaemonPods, podsToDelete []string, failedPodsObserved int, err error) {
wantToRun, shouldSchedule, shouldContinueRunning, err := dsc.nodeShouldRunDaemonPod(node, ds)
if err != nil {
return
}
daemonPods, exists := nodeToDaemonPods[node.Name]
dsKey, _ := cache.MetaNamespaceKeyFunc(ds)
dsc.removeSuspendedDaemonPods(node.Name, dsKey)
switch {
case wantToRun && !shouldSchedule:
// If daemon pod is supposed to run, but can not be scheduled, add to suspended list.
dsc.addSuspendedDaemonPods(node.Name, dsKey)
case shouldSchedule && !exists:
// If daemon pod is supposed to be running on node, but isn't, create daemon pod.
nodesNeedingDaemonPods = append(nodesNeedingDaemonPods, node.Name)
case shouldContinueRunning:
// If a daemon pod failed, delete it
// If there's non-daemon pods left on this node, we will create it in the next sync loop
var daemonPodsRunning []*v1.Pod
for _, pod := range daemonPods {
if pod.DeletionTimestamp != nil {
continue
}
if pod.Status.Phase == v1.PodFailed {
msg := fmt.Sprintf("Found failed daemon pod %s/%s on node %s, will try to kill it", pod.Namespace, pod.Name, node.Name)
glog.V(2).Infof(msg)
// Emit an event so that it's discoverable to users.
dsc.eventRecorder.Eventf(ds, v1.EventTypeWarning, FailedDaemonPodReason, msg)
podsToDelete = append(podsToDelete, pod.Name)
failedPodsObserved++
} else {
daemonPodsRunning = append(daemonPodsRunning, pod)
}
}
// If daemon pod is supposed to be running on node, but more than 1 daemon pod is running, delete the excess daemon pods.
// Sort the daemon pods by creation time, so the oldest is preserved.
if len(daemonPodsRunning) > 1 {
sort.Sort(podByCreationTimestamp(daemonPodsRunning))
for i := 1; i < len(daemonPodsRunning); i++ {
podsToDelete = append(podsToDelete, daemonPodsRunning[i].Name)
}
}
case !shouldContinueRunning && exists:
// If daemon pod isn't supposed to run on node, but it is, delete all daemon pods on node.
for _, pod := range daemonPods {
podsToDelete = append(podsToDelete, pod.Name)
}
}
return nodesNeedingDaemonPods, podsToDelete, failedPodsObserved, nil
}
